well, I used to have 3 x 100lb of 404A in my service van at all times for midnight super market emergency. Not anymore with the new prices. Any stores with major loss will get switched to R448 moving forward. If the store wont switch they either pay for the supplier to open at night or buy it to have on hand and not be in my inventory.

My El Camino is still running R-12. About every 10 years a compressor quits, and I end up recovering the R-12 into a tank of used R-12 and replace the compressor and accumulator, and flush everything, and recharge with the used R-12. The last time has been 10 years ago, so it is likely due soon. It is not making noise yet, or any more than a R4 style compressor makes. It will blow 40 degree air out in mass quantities on high. If the Elky sat in the sun all day in a 100 degree day, I was almost freezing cold by the time I finish my 12 minute commute home. It is all completely stock, except for an electric fan I added to the condenser to run only if the brakes are on and the compressor is running, like at a stop light or stop sign.
